    Blue Dot Stingray

    Any takes care of blue dots. I have one, but he does not want to eat anythign other than ghost shrimp.

    How do I get him to eat other foods. Everyone that I talk to says they are difficult to feed. This guys eats like a pig, but nothing other than the shrimp.

    Help! This is gettign expensive.

    What else have you triedto feed him? Stingray's in general are usually scavengers too, have you tried cocktail shrimp? Krill?
    IF you live near the coast, you might want to go get some bait shrimp (buy them live), they are bigger, just as cheap (should be, anyway) and they'd fill him up better...

    I tried:

    Squid, Shark Formula, Krill, Formula 1, Silversides and Ghost shrimp.

    He looks at the krill , gets over it, but will not try it. He wants to eat the Ghost shrimp.

    I am going to go broke if he does not eat soemthing else.

    you might try seafood stores, there might be some oriental markets that have live shrimp or crabs. Live clams might be something to try too. Something I found was this site http://www.sharksandshells.com He might be able to supply you with some smaller blue crabs, etc. You might try hand feeding the live shrimp then pull a switcheroo.
